Output 53d0e17d11c123b23ec96879e9e6bc45a126530adcad37c982976a7e9cd37994:15

value
617000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be9151bdde170575d13df88a488126446ac89df OP_EQUAL
address
3JpbWGZH4AsyAC68SrfHcYsfjwXm8hLjR1
transaction
53d0e17d11c123b23ec96879e9e6bc45a126530adcad37c982976a7e9cd37994
spent
true